Subject: Traveling at Night

A sliver of moon rises above the pass,

and I travel where the white light shines.

Follow a path, turn a curve and look under,

as every place is abandoned to night.

My balance rejoices in altitude, head

ringing like a million clanging bells,

for never in all my lives have I been

unleashed, so complete, in this place.

Without doubt the cold balloons my breath,

and I am a cloudmaker in the dark

between two mountains. I yearn to be feathers

falling from a hawk's wing, or the bloody touch

of foot to dirt that defines the physical way.

Instead I am the dark filled crevice,

opposing every condition of light.

So lead me to an end of feeling,

and make me a bed in caves.

Calcite waters will form stars

around my head, and all will be well

until I melt away in the morning.

I will come cascading down,

small and beloved,

onto the undersides of things.

~J
